3-(1H-Imidazol-1-ylmethyl)benzaldehyde, ≥97%, Each

$ 337.44
|
Details
3-(1H-Imidazol-1-ylmethyl)benzaldehyde, ≥97%, Maybridge
Additional Information
SKU | 1128336 |
---|---|
UOM | 1GR |
UNSPSC | 12161500 |
Manufacturer Part Number | CC43204DA |
CAS Number | 102432-05-3 |
HS Code | 2933299090 |
---|